Transaction 73c05baecfe288077fcf70758f8a25e0cd3cc92439760ab2419882051458481c
1 Input
1 Output
-
73c05baecfe288077fcf70758f8a25e0cd3cc92439760ab2419882051458481c:0
- value
- 153855
- script pubkey
- OP_0 OP_PUSHBYTES_20 4ce6ff58487873c402c3f6b3aa6ce37a0a90dc41
- address
- bc1qfnn07kzg0peugqkr76e65m8r0g9fphzpyaw02f